Connect Shopify or Shopify Plus with Opayo to accept card payments securely, reduce checkout friction, and keep payment reporting clean for finance and support teams.
• Shopify order and checkout identifiers are passed into Opayo as transaction references, linking gateway events back to the originating Shopify order.
• Payment requests are created in Opayo for the order total, with currency, amount, and basic customer context mapped from Shopify checkout data.
• Opayo authorization outcomes are returned to Shopify as payment status changes, with declines and errors stored with gateway response codes for traceability.
• Capture logic follows Shopify payment actions, with Opayo settlement status mapped to Shopify payment state where the gateway supports callbacks/webhooks.
• Refunds initiated in Shopify are routed to Opayo as linked refund transactions, and resulting refund confirmations are reflected back on the order.
• Gateway callbacks are validated and logged, and idempotency keys prevent duplicate status updates when Opayo retries notifications.
.png)
We set up Opayo as the gateway, map payment methods, and validate end-to-end flows for authorize, capture, refund, and void so Shopify and Opayo stay in sync.
We align Shopify order payment states with Opayo transaction updates, including captures, full and partial refunds, voids, and failed payments.
Yes, we configure currency handling based on your store currency, Opayo account setup, and settlement requirements, then test edge cases like rounding and partial captures.
We ensure refund actions in Shopify trigger the correct Opayo operations and that finance can reconcile refunds, fees, and disputes against orders with consistent references.
Timelines depend on your checkout setup and reporting needs, but we typically deliver in short sprints with clear test scripts and staging-to-production validation.









